Output bfb46d75c220eeb7329c8b1908eaaeacce09eb962e7f4d6bce9962183f1def9e:2

value
50683215
script pubkey
OP_0 OP_PUSHBYTES_32 2abb21f5c393aa81077e05faec3c6f28433681dfce98265cca9499feb11bb021
address
bc1q92ajrawrjw4gzpm7qhawc0r09ppndqwle6vzvhx2jjvlavgmkqssj2vuts
transaction
bfb46d75c220eeb7329c8b1908eaaeacce09eb962e7f4d6bce9962183f1def9e
confirmations
163477
spent
true